Base view
# Icon Item Description
1 Draining holes
Drain out spilled liquid or objects from
the base of camera to avoid
damaging your computer and the
camera closing.
2
Battery reset
pinhole
Simulates removing and reinstalling
the battery.
Insert a paperclip into the hole and
press for four seconds.
